- 1、本文档共46页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
《Java程序设计实验指导书》
辽宁对外经贸学院
信息技术系
刘玉江
2008年7月目 录
实验一 java开发环境的安装和运行 1
实验三 类和对象的创建 8
实验四 成员变量和成员方法的设计 13
实验五 类的继承性与多态性 18
实验六 包、接口和异常 22
实验七 Applet类和字符串类 27
实验八 输入输出流类和常用系统类 31
实验九 GUI组件及事件处理 34
实验十 多线程机制 38
实验一 java开发环境的安装和运行
实验目的:
掌握jdk的安装和卸载;
学会配置j2sdk的运行环境;
熟练掌握java小程序的运行过程
实验内容及步骤:
一、j2sdk的安装和卸载
1、java可以安装在多种不同的操作系统中,我们在学习过程中以windows为对象。
软硬件配置:
硬件:CPU-P2以上,64M内存,100M硬盘空间
软件:win98/Me/XP/NT/2000,IE5.0以上
2、免费的安装文件可以从Sun公司的主页上下载:Http:///
安装过程略
3、卸载JDK可以通过控制面板来实现
二、配置运行环境(假设安装目录为e:\j2sdk1.4.2_01\bin)
win98系统:
在c\:autoexec.bat文件中添加:
set path=%path%;e:\j2sdk1.4.2_01\bin
set classpath=.;e:\j2sdk1.4.2_01\bin;% classpath%
保存后,重新启动即可
winXP/NT/2000系统:
在桌面“我的电脑”上右击,选择“属性”菜单,
在高级选项卡中,配置“环境变量”:
path-e:\j2sdk1.4.2_01\bin
classpath-.;e:\j2sdk1.4.2_01\lib
进入DOS命令提示符状态,键入:java、javac回车,若出现帮助信息提示即为安装成功
三、java小程序的运行过程
1)Application程序的编写:
打开记事本
public class helloApplication{
public static void main(String args[]){
System.out.println(”欢迎学习java语言”);
}
}
程序调试过程:
保存为helloApplication.java
在DOS命令提示符状态,键入:javac helloApplication.java,编译程序自动生成helloApplication.class
在DOS命令提示符状态,键入:java helloApplication,则可运行程序
2)Applet程序:
import java.applet.Applet;
import java.awt.*;
public class helloApplet extends Applet{
public void paint(Graphics g){
g.drawString(”欢迎学习java语言”,100,100);
}
}
html文件的编写:
html
body
applet code=helloApplet.class width=500 height=400
/applet
/body
/html
程序调试过程:
保存
编译源程序(javac)
运行html文件:(1)用IE浏览器(2)用appletviewer 文件名.html
四、程序实例
1、计算两个数的和
public class Sum2{
public static void main(String args[]){
long a=10L;
int b=5,c;
c=(int)(a+b);
System.out.println(a+b=+c);
}}
2、计算圆形面积
略
3、熟悉java语言的运算符(教材P36-2-8、2-9)
(1)public class T1{
public static void main(String args[]){
int x=10;
x+=x;
System.out.println(x);
x-=3;
System.out.println(x);
x*=1+2;
System.out.println(x);
x%=5;
System.out.println(x);
}}
思考:1、java程序的构架 2、java程序的开发过程实验二 java基本语法
您可能关注的文档
- 人教版新课标化学下册全册复习教学案.doc
- 高三地理讲(正午)太阳高度变化规律[].doc
- 步进电机细分控制系统SOPC技术.doc
- 复杂模型机(组成)课程设计报告.doc
- 室内设计流行趋势.doc
- AIAPLC在全自动洗衣机控制系统中应用.doc
- 机械设计课程设计二直齿圆柱齿轮减速器设计说明书11.doc
- 机械设计课程设计二斜齿圆柱齿轮减速器8.doc
- 宁波向往公司—产品手册.doc
- 单圆柱齿轮减速器设计说明书66.doc
- 职业技术学院2024级工业机器人技术(安装与维护)专业人才培养方案.docx
- 职业技术学院2024级应用化工技术专业人才培养方案.pdf
- 职业技术学院2024级软件技术(前端开发)专业人才培养方案.pdf
- 职业技术学院2024软件技术专业人才培养方案.docx
- 职业技术学院2024级信息安全技术应用(安全运维)专业人才培养方案.docx
- 职业技术学院2024级新能源汽车检测与维修技术(车辆鉴定与评估)专业人才培养方案.pdf
- 职业技术学院2024级石油炼制技术专业人才培养方案.pdf
- 职业技术学院2024级环境监测技术专业人才培养方案.docx
- 职业技术学院2024级汽车制造与试验技术专业人才培养方案.pdf
- 职业技术学院2024级信息安全技术应用专业人才培养方案.pdf
文档评论(0)